Books on Sale: The Jade Temptress by Jeannie Lin & More

The Jade Temptress by Jeannie Lin is $1.99! The first book in the series was on sale a couple weeks ago and came highly recommended. This is an opposites attract historical romance with some mystery elements. Readers loved the setting, while others mentioned it didn’t capture their excitement as well as the first book. Books on Sale: Big Girl Panties by Stephanie Evanovich & More

Big Girl Panties by Stephanie Evanovich is $1.99! Sarah haaaated this book. HATED IT. But I know there are people out there who loves things we hate or maybe just want to have a very full glass of wine and do a little hate reading on a weeknight. Here’s a little excerpt from Sarah’s review:

Every time I think about this book it makes me so angry. SO ANGRY. I hated the hero so much, I considered wearing my night guard while I wrote this so I wouldn’t get a headache from clenching my teeth so hard.

You know what? Screw it. It’s mouth guard time. This is a teeth-clenchingly bad hero, and I hated him with the burning fiery hatred of a thousand suns filled with hate and Fox News which are kind of the same thing. So, mouthguard in, it’s time to try to review this book without devolving into a twitchy mass of anger and outrage. It’s not even fun hate reading, this book. It’s rage reading. The more I read, the more I hated the hero with all the hate.
